Topline Police in a small Idaho city arrested dozens of purported members of the far-right Patriot Front over the weekend for allegedly plotting to riot at a local LGBTQ Pride event, a startling incid...
Topline Police in a small Idaho city arrested dozens of purported members of the far-right Patriot Front over the weekend for allegedly plotting to riot at a local LGBTQ Pride event, a startling incid...